Detecting Frequent Issues
Consistent maintenance creates the basis for quickly detecting common issues that can occur in stretch wrappers. Operators should be vigilant for signs of wear and malfunction. Common issues may include irregular tension in wrapping, which can lead to load instability, or film roll misalignment, resulting in uneven application. Additionally, a stretch wrapper may display unusual noises during operation, signaling potential mechanical problems such as damaged bearings or failing motors. Regular film tearing can also signal issues with the film dispensing mechanism or the tension settings. Watching for these indicators can help forestall more serious malfunctions. Regular inspections and prompt reporting of anomalies ensure that minor issues are resolved before they escalate, enhancing the machine's longevity and efficiency. By detecting these common problems early, operators can maintain peak performance and lower downtime in their wrapping operations.
Step-by-Step Diagnostic Walkthrough
When operators encounter issues with stretch wrappers, a step-by-step troubleshooting guide can offer a systematic approach to resolving issues efficiently. The first step involves pinpointing the exact issue, such as uneven wrapping or film breakage. Operators should observe the machine during operation to obtain relevant information.
Next, they should review the machine's manual for troubleshooting advice related to the identified problem. This may include verifying proper film tension, verifying alignment, and inspecting the film supply.
Once the settings are confirmed, operators must review the mechanical components, like the rollers and motors, for any wear or damage.
Should the problem persist, operators can reset the machine to original settings, which could fix electronic problems.
In conclusion, recording the troubleshooting process and findings can aid in future maintenance activities and avoid recurring issues. This structured approach provides effective problem-solving, boosting the stretch wrapper's operation and durability.

Electronic Testing Equipment
Though several repairs can be achieved with basic hand tools, the use of electrical testing equipment is vital for troubleshooting and resolving issues within stretch wrappers. This equipment includes multimeters, which measure voltage, current, and resistance, assisting technicians locate electrical faults. Clamp meters are also useful, facilitating for non-intrusive current measurement in live circuits. Insulation resistance testers can validate that wiring is secure and functioning as intended. Additionally, oscilloscopes may be used to assess waveform signals, exposing problems in the control systems. Employing this specialized equipment not only facilitates accurate troubleshooting but also improves the overall efficiency of repair processes, guaranteeing that stretch wrappers operate at peak performance levels while lengthening their longevity.

Evidence of Significant Damage
Identifying signs of major damage in a stretch wrapper is essential for guaranteeing operational efficiency and safety. Operators should be vigilant for unusual noises, such as grinding or clanking, which may indicate internal component failure. Apparent cracks or deformation in the frame can weaken structural integrity and indicate the need for immediate attention. Additionally, inconsistent wrapping quality, such as inadequate or uneven film application, may indicate underlying mechanical problems. If the machine consistently malfunctions or requires constant adjustments, these could also be signs of serious problems. In such valuable guide cases, it is advisable to consult a professional technician to assess the extent of the damage and provide appropriate repairs, making certain the stretch wrapper operates at peak performance levels.

Tips for Extending Equipment Lifespan
Even though regular maintenance is essential for any stretch wrapper, implementing strategic practices can considerably extend the equipment's lifespan. First and foremost, operators should verify that the equipment is employed within its specified limits, avoiding overloading that can cause premature wear. Routinely inspecting components for signs of wear or damage enables timely repairs, averting more extensive issues. Moreover, maintaining a clean operating environment aids in reduce debris accumulation, which can obstruct moving parts.
The stretch wrapper should be calibrated on a routine basis to achieve optimal performance, which helps in eliminating needless wear on the machinery. Utilizing superior stretch film that meets the specified standards can also lessen strain on the equipment. Furthermore, training personnel on appropriate operation techniques is critical, as incorrect use can greatly decrease equipment longevity. By following these practices, organizations can increase the reliability and lifespan of their stretch wrappers, consequently producing cost savings and improved productivity.

Will Environmental Elements Impact Stretch Wrapper Functionality?
Absolutely, environmental factors like temperature, humidity, and dust can greatly influence stretch wrapper performance. Harsh environments may lead to film adhesion problems, inconsistent wrapping quality, and heightened wear on the machine, necessitating thorough monitoring.
What Safety Steps Should I Take When Making Repairs?
During repairs, it is crucial to wear correct personal protective equipment, ensure the machine is powered off, follow lockout/tagout procedures, keep tools well-organized, and maintain a clean workspace to prevent accidents and injuries.
